APEROTOS EROS by ALGERNON CHARLES SWINBURNE

Poet Analysis

First Line: STRONG AS DEATH, AND CRUEL AS THE GRAVE
Last Line: STRONG AS DEATH.
Subject(s): DEATH; LOVE; ROUNDELS; DEAD, THE;

STRONG as death, and cruel as the grave,
Clothed with cloud and tempest's blackening breath,
Known of death's dread self, whom none outbrave,
Strong as death,

Love, brow-bound with anguish for a wreath,
Fierce with pain, a tyrant-hearted slave,
Burns above a world that groans beneath.

Hath not pity power on thee to save,
Love? hath power no pity? Nought he saith,
Answering: blind he walks as wind or wave,
Strong as death.
